This invention pertains to complex mixtures of the formula M is a metal having a valence of from 2–6, L1 is an anionic ligand and L2 is a siloxide or silyl amide ligand suited for producing stable thin-film metal silicates, v is equal to the valence of the metal, and 0<x<v. The bonding is such that an M—O—Si or an M—N—Si linkage exists, respectively, and the stability for the complex is provided by the organic ligand. The invention also relates to a process for preparing the metal siloxide complexes. n Thus, the complexes can be represented by the formulasn n(R) m M—(O—SiR 1 R 2 R 3 ) n n nandn n(R) m M—[N—(SiR 1 R 2 R 3 ) y (R 4 ) 2- y ] n n nwherein M is a metal having a valence of 2–6, m and n are positive integers and m plus n is equal to the valence of the metal M. The R type groups, i.e., R, R 1 , R 2 , R 3 , and R 4 represent an organo ligand. |
